基于单片机的gps定位系统设计外文翻译

基于单片机的gps定位系统设计外文翻译

ID:3705866

大小:56.00 KB

页数:13页

时间:2017-11-23

基于单片机的gps定位系统设计外文翻译_第1页
基于单片机的gps定位系统设计外文翻译_第2页
基于单片机的gps定位系统设计外文翻译_第3页
基于单片机的gps定位系统设计外文翻译_第4页
基于单片机的gps定位系统设计外文翻译_第5页
资源描述:

《基于单片机的gps定位系统设计外文翻译》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、本科毕业设计(外文翻译)题目基于单片机的GPS定位系统设计姓名专业学号指导教师信息工程学院二○一五年三月12基于单片机的GPS定位系统设计外文翻译摘要本文介绍了一项利用单片机采集和处理GPS定位信息的设计,实现全球定位功能。该系统以ATMEL公司的AT89C51单片机为核心控制器件,通过串行口与GPS模块C3-370B通信,接收GPS模块输出的时间和定位信息,该输出信息格式采用NMEA-0183标准格式中的GPRMC语句。单片机接收到定位信息和时间信息后,将GPS模块输出的时间信息进行时差调整,再将所获取的位置和时间信息通过显示终端显示。经过调试后,本系统可以接

2、收GPS定位信息和时间信息,并把经度、纬度和时间通过屏幕显示出来。该系统主要由GPS模块、看门狗EEPROM模块、液晶显示模块及键盘组成,采用以AT89C51来控制各模块的设计思想。本文对每个模块逐一进行了研究,全面详细地论述了硬件电路的设计,对本设计中各模块的工作原理及功能进行了详细的论述。关键词:GPS定位系统;单片机;液晶显示屏121总体设计在GPS系统的硬件设计中采用AT89C51单片机作为微处理器,AT89C51是美国ATMEL公司生产的低电压、高性能CMOS8位单片机,片内4Kbytes可反复擦写的Flash只读程序存储器(ROM)和128bytes

3、的随机存取存储器(RAM),器件采用ATMEL公司的高密度、非易失性存储技术生产,兼容标准MSC-51指令系统,片内置通用八位中央处理器(CPU)和Flash存储单元[7]。(1)键盘模块本设计采用的是4×4的矩阵式键盘,直接与AT89C51的I/O口进行连接。利用键盘实现数据信息选择性输出的控制。(2)液晶显示模块液晶显示模块要实现的功能是显示由单片机输出的定位信息,包括经度、纬度、高度的三维坐标及时间等。可由单片机选择性的显示某一个数据或同时显示几个数据。(3)GPS模块GPS模块是整个设计中最重要的核心模块,该模块的功能是把内部接受到的定位数据通过串行通信

4、的方式传递给单片机,由单片机进而对这些数据进行相应的控制和处理。122显示电路设计51系列单片机与液晶模块的接口方式有两种,一种为直接访问方式,一种为间接控制方式。直接访问方式就是将液晶显示模块作为存储器或I/O设备对待,直接挂在单片机总线上,单片机以访问存储器或I/O设备的方式操作液晶显示模块。间接控制方式是单片机通过软件模拟液晶工作时序的方法实现与液晶显示模块的连接。显示器的DB0-DB7引脚与单片机的P1口的8个I/O口串行连接,进行数据的传输;RS引脚接单片机的P2.0,过其高、电平选择显示数据或指令数据;RW、EN引脚接单片机的P2.1、P2.2,两引

5、脚同时高电平完成对数据的读取,两引脚同时跌落至低电平数据被写入指令寄存器或数据寄存器(IR、DR);CS1、CS2引脚接单片机的P2.3、P2.4,选择芯片左、右半屏信号;RST引脚接单片机的P2.5,可通过单片机对其发送复位信号;VLCD、VEE引脚分别为LCD的驱动电压和驱动负电压,两者用一个10K的滑动变阻器连接并一端接地,同时满足两引脚的电压要求;LED+、LED-引脚为LED背光板电源,其中正引脚接电源,负引脚通过一个三极管9012和一个1K电阻接到单片机的P2.6口[12]。由该模块构成的液晶显示方案与同类型的图形点阵液晶显示模块相比,不仅硬件电路结

6、构简洁,且该模块的价格也略低于相同点阵的图形液晶显示模块。而且该模块低功耗、体积小、接口方式灵活、操作简单,满足本设计的要求,因此采用12864液晶显示器是一个较好的解决方案。123GPS模块设计GPS模块是整个电路设计的核心,直接决定了传输到单片机上的定位信息的相关要求,以及定位速度等性能水平。本设计采用的是JCOMC3-370BGPS接收模块。C3-370B是一款韩国JCOM出产的内置天线GPS接收模块,其定位快速,低耗电,搜星质量上乘,在众多GPS接收机中工作稳定、性能较为出众,它的输出、输入信息具有格式清晰、信息量大、数据结构完整等优点,非常适合于二次开

7、发[13]。各引脚功能如下:(1)EN:校准器使能端,上电或低电压时启用,2.0V—VCC时禁用;(2)VCC:提供电压5.0V;(3)TXA:串行输出端口;(4)RXA:串行输入端口;(5)GND:接地;(6)BOOT:模块启动端口,VCC复位时模块启动进入特殊调试模式。单片机AT89C51串口TXD、RXD分别与C3-370B的RXA、TXA进行连接,用于对C3-370B进行设置后,采集C3-370B的GPS定位和时间信息[14]。EN引脚为校准器使能端,接单片机的P3.6,通过其选用校准器(上电或低电压时启用,在2.0V到VCC之间禁用)。BOOT引脚为模

8、块启动端口,与单片机的P

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。